H A Dspram.cdiff 442e14a2c55e55f208bf87e3686396b4ff17ebf6 Fri Jan 17 15:03:50 CST 2014 Steven J. Hill <Steven.Hill@imgtec.com> MIPS: Add 1074K CPU support explicitly.

The 1074K is a multiprocessing coherent processing system (CPS) based
on modified 74K cores. This patch makes the 1074K an actual unique
CPU type, instead of a 74K derivative, which it is not.
